Overview

Energy Agriculture is a field of research that focuses on the development of renewable energy sources and technologies for use in the agricultural sector. It is a key tool in efforts to reduce the environmental impact of farming and promote sustainability by increasing energy efficiency and reducing the need for fossil fuels. Energy Agriculture is being used in the agricultural sector to reduce energy and water costs, reduce greenhouse gas emissions, and increase the use of ren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, and biomass. It has the potential to revolutionize the production of food, feed, and fuel, as well as reduce reliance on finite resources.
